I was thinking of the testnet you've mentioned earlier, I don't think there was any. There were other tries for decentralized money but all of them failed due to the need of someone in the middle. You might have been mining one of them. The closest to #Bitcoin was Bitgold from Nick Szabo but it was only a paper and to this day, nobody claimed to write a code for it. Hal Finney developed another currency before 2008 that had to be mined, can't recall it's name now. Keep digging and keep me posted, please.
